What is Peer Leadership?


Peer Leadership is an opportunity for 8th grade students to become actively involved in the school community. Peer Leaders are considered role models within the school community who volunteer their time and energy toward helping and educating others.

Cell Phones/Smart Watches and Non-School Authorized Electronic Devices

To promote student learning and mental health, and to reduce distractions during the school day, cell phones/smart watches and other non-school authorized electronic devices may not be used at any time during school hours. Limiting device use helps create a more focused learning environment and can improve students’ well-being by reducing social media usage during the school day.


If a parent/guardian chooses to send their child to school with a cell phone/smartwatch or other non-school authorized electronic device, it must be turned off and stored in the student’s backpack or locker.


Any cell phone/smart watch or non-school authorized device seen or used during the school day will be confiscated by staff, and parents/guardians will be notified. The device will be returned to the student at the end of the day.


Repeated violations will result in the device being held in the office until a parent/guardian meets with administration to pick it up.



When it is necessary to get an important message to your child during the school day, please call the main office and leave a message with the school secretary.
